Yes, in the main folder. There's no documentation in minetest.conf.example because it's a (sub)-game specific setting. So, simply add this line to your minetest.conf and test it afterwards. enable_tnt = 1 You also can add and change those settings with the ingame command /set -n enable_tnt 1 Thank ...
